Subject: iio: max44000: correct value in
illuminance_integration_time_available
According to the datasheet, the shortest available integration time for
ALS ADC conversion is 1.5625ms but illuminance_integration_time_available
sysfs file shows wrong value.

drivers/iio/light/max44000.c | 2 +-
1 file changed, 1 insertion(+), 1 deletion(-)
diff --git a/drivers/iio/light/max44000.c b/drivers/iio/light/max44000.c
index a144ca3461fc..81bd8e8da4a6 100644
--- a/drivers/iio/light/max44000.c
+++ b/drivers/iio/light/max44000.c
@@ -113,7 +113,7 @@ static const char max44000_int_time_avail_str[] =
"0.100 "
"0.025 "
"0.00625 "
- "0.001625";
+ "0.0015625";
